摘 要:目的探讨苍耳亭通过调节微小RNA(miR)-27a-3p靶向胸腺基质淋巴细胞生成素(TSLP)治疗过敏性鼻炎(AR)合并哮喘的作用机制。方法用卵清蛋白(OVA)致敏和鼻部滴注攻击法建立AR合并哮喘大鼠模型。将50只大鼠分为对照组(等体积0.9%NaCl)、模型组(构建AR模型合并哮喘+等体积0.9%NaCl)、实验组(构建AR模型合并哮喘+100mg·kg^(-1)苍耳亭)、miR-27a-3p inhibitor组(在实验组基础上尾静脉注射0.5nmol·μL^(-1)miR-27a-3p inhibitor10μL),si-TSLP组(在miR-27a-3p inhibitor组基础上尾静脉注射0.5nmol·μL^(-1)si-TSLP 10 μL),每组10只。用酶联免疫吸附试验法检测大鼠血清免疫球蛋白E(IgE)、白细胞介素-2(IL-2)、IL-13和肿瘤坏死因子-α(TNF-α)的水平,用黄嘌呤氧化酶法检测超氧化物歧化酶(SOD)水平,用硫代巴比妥酸法(TBA)检测丙二醛(MDA)水平。结果对照组、模型组、实验组、miR-27a-3p inhibitor组和si-TSLP组的IgE水平分别为(18.33±3.53)、(89.95±17.62)、(55.70±10.08)、(78.43±15.30)和(47.87±9.44)ng·mL^(-1),IL-2水平分别为(8.01±1.36)、(19.61±3.94)、(14.12±2.51)、(17.33±3.18)和(11.89±2.03)pg·mL^(-1),IL-13水平分别为(6.79±1.33)、(34.15±7.02)、(24.70±5.13)、(35.97±7.24)和(20.53±4.26)pg·mL^(-1),TNF-α水平分别为(94.08±19.07)、(312.47±58.61)、(209.78±41.49)、(296.42±55.99)和(187.45±37.28)pg·mL^(-1),SOD水平分别为(29.14±5.04)、(13.25±2.63)、(24.19±4.89)、(17.28±3.16)和(33.94±5.87)U·mg prot^(-1),MDA水平分别为(2.26±0.51)、(4.43±0.72)、(3.17±0.58)、(3.94±0.69)和(2.62±0.45)nmol·mg prot^(-1)。对照组的上述指标与模型组比较,模型组的上述指标与实验组比较,实验组的上述指标与miR-27a-3p inhibitor组比较,miR-27a-3p inhibitor组的上述指标与si-TSLP组比较,在统计学上差异均有统计学意义(P<0.05,P<0.01)。结论苍耳亭对大鼠的AR合并哮喘具有改善氧化应激、减轻炎症的治疗作用,其机制可能与调节miR-27a-3p靶向TSLP有�Objective To explore the mechanism of action of tanthine in the treatment of allergic rhinitis(AR)complicated with asthma in rats by regulating microRNA-27a-3p(miR-27a-3p)targetingthymic stromal lymphopoietin(TSLP).Methods The AR-asthma rat model was established using ovalbumin(OVA)sensitization and nasal drip attack method.Fifty rats were divided into control group(equal volume 0.9%NaCl),model group(AR-asthma model+equal volume 0.9%NaCl),experimental group(AR-asthmamodel+100mg·kg^(-1)xanthortin)and miR-27a-3p inhibitor group(caudal vein injection of 0.5 nmol·μL^(-1)miR-27a-3p inhibitor 10μL on the basis of the experimental group),si-TSLP group(0.5 nmol·μL^(-1)si-TSLP 10μL intravenously injected on the basis of miR-27a-3p inhibitor group),10 rats in each group.Serum immunoglobulin E(IgE),interleukin-2(IL-2),IL-13 and tumor necrosis factor-α(TNF-α)levels of rats were detected by enzyme-linked immunosorbent assay.The level of superoxide dismutase(SOD)was detected by xanthoxine oxidase method.The level of malonaldehyde(MDA)was detected by thiobarbituric acid method(TBA).Results The levels of IgE in control group,model group,experimental group,miR-27a-3p inhibitor group and si-TSLP group were(18.33±3.53),(89.95±17.62),(55.70±10.08),(78.43±15.30)and(47.87±9.44)ng·mL^(-1),respectively;IL-2 levels were(8.01±1.36),(19.61±3.94),(14.12±2.51),(17.33±3.18)and(11.89±2.03)pg·mL^(-1),respectively;IL-13 levels were(6.79±1.33),(34.15±7.02),(24.70±5.13),(35.97±7.24)and(20.53±4.26)pg·mL^(-1),respectively;TNF-αlevels were(94.08±19.07),(312.47±58.61),(209.78±41.49),(296.42±55.99)and(187.45±37.28)pg·mL^(-1),respectively;SOD levels were(29.14±5.04)(13.25±2.63),(24.19±4.89),(17.28±3.16)and(33.94±5.87)U·mg prot^(-1),respectively;MDA levels were(2.26±0.51),(4.43±0.72),(3.17±0.58),(3.94±0.69)and(2.62±0.45)nmol·m gprot^(-1),respectively.The above indicators were compared between control group and model group,model group and experimental group,experimental group and miR-27a-3p inhibitor group,miR
